ZIP Code 32828 is a ZIP Code Tabulation Area in Orange County, Florida, home to about 69,937 residents. The median household income of $99,927 is above the Orange County median ($77,011).

From 2019 to 2023, ZIP Code 32828's population held roughly steady from 69,497 to 69,937, while its median gross rent rose 18.1% from $1,549 to $1,830.

White (non-Hispanic) residents are the largest group, 42.4% of the population. 68.7% of workers drive to work alone.
